Growing Orchids Simple Guide for Beginners
Orchids, scientifically known as Orchidaceae, constitute one of the largest and most diverse families of flowering plants, with over 25,000 documented species found across every continent except Antarctica. Renowned for their exquisite beauty, captivating fragrances, and intricate structures, orchids hold a special place in the hearts of botanists, horticulturists, and enthusiasts alike. At the heart of what makes orchids truly remarkable is their remarkable diversity. Orchids exhibit an astonishing array of shapes, sizes, colors, and patterns, ranging from the delicate miniature blooms of the Pleurothallis genus to the large, flamboyant flowers of the Cattleya species. This diversity has led to orchids occupying a wide range of ecological niches, from the tropical rainforests to the arid deserts, and from the mountainous regions to the coastal plains.
Orchids are characterized by their unique reproductive structures, which set them apart from other flowering plants. Unlike typical flowers with five petals, orchids typically have three petals and three sepals, with one petal often highly modified into a distinct shape known as the lip or labellum. This lip serves as a landing platform for pollinators, such as bees, butterflies, moths, and birds, facilitating the transfer of pollen from one flower to another.
Another fascinating aspect of orchids is their remarkable adaptability and evolutionary strategies for pollination. Many orchids have co-evolved with specific pollinators, developing elaborate mechanisms to ensure successful pollination. Some orchids mimic the appearance and scent of female insects to attract male pollinators, while others employ intricate traps to capture and transfer pollen onto visiting insects. Beyond their ecological significance, orchids have held cultural and symbolic importance throughout history. Revered for their beauty and rarity, orchids have been revered in various cultures as symbols of love, luxury, fertility, and elegance. In ancient civilizations such as Greece and China, orchids were associated with virility and were believed to possess aphrodisiac properties. In Victorian England, orchid collecting became a fashionable hobby among the elite, leading to orchids being regarded as symbols of refinement and prestige.
